// Client setup for the Ledgerfen orders service.
//
// Soft deletes: rows in the `orders` table are never removed; instead
// `deleted_at` is set and downstream consumers must filter on it. This
// client queries through the Hollowby API, which applies that filter
// server-side, so do NOT add a second filter here or restored orders
// will vanish from results. The reaper job purges rows older than 90
// days. The client authenticates with the internal key that follows.

app token of kagap-tafog = vxb7-1L6kA2y

**Ticket: Expired credentials — Stormfan alert fan-out**

The Stormfan fan-out workers stopped delivering county-level weather alerts at 02:10 because the Gullwing dispatch credential expired. Retries are queued, not lost. Rotate the credential, restart the `fanout-dispatch` pods, and confirm backlog drain in the Cloudglass panel. A fresh key has already been issued; use the one below.

app token of fajop-fahif = qvz4-AnML

Runbook: weather-alert fan-out recovery — If Gustline stops fanning out alerts to regional queues, first check the dispatcher pods — usually one is wedged after a burst from the Storm Desk feed. Restart them one at a time so you don't drop the backlog. If the dispatcher account itself got locked out (happens after three bad token refreshes), you'll need to recover it before anything moves. Grab a second on-call to witness, then reset the dispatcher account using the recovery passphrase below.

vault phrase of tawef-hahof = ulaath-ralael